## Environments: Pinwheel Service

All environments of Pinwheel enforce strict dependency pinning: lockfiles are authoritative, and floating ranges are rejected at build time by the Corvid gate. Release managers should bump pins only through the weekly batch PR. Each environment must match the pinned configuration recorded below.

config for tagaf-bawif:
[norok]
host = norok.ordinworks.local
user = norok_svc
database = norok_prod

☐ Step 4 — Alert deduplicator attestation. As the new contractor, you must verify that the Bellweather dedup service is quiesced before key material is generated: confirm its queue depth reads zero in the Ashgrove console and that no suppression rules fired in the last ten minutes. Initial the ledger only after both checks pass. The custodian will then dictate the recovery passphrase, recorded immediately below.

unlock words, kafog-tajof: ulador-ulaael-kasvan

Subject: Ledgermint ORM cut-over complete

Team — the cut-over from the legacy Ledgermint ORM layer to the new Quarry data mapper finished last night. Reads and writes now go through Quarry; the old mapper is read-only until Friday, then removed. Expect minor latency shifts on report queries. For troubleshooting tickets this week, reference the new mapper settings, reproduced below.

service settings:
[holath]
host = holath.novacio.corp
user = holath_svc
database = holath_prod

**Ticket: Config drift on Snackwright restock planner**

Welcome aboard, new folks — good first issue here. The Snackwright planner's staging instance has drifted from what's in the repo: someone hand-tweaked route weights and the refill thresholds during the Harborview pilot and never committed them. Result: staging plans don't match prod plans, which confuses QA. Task is to reconcile and re-pin everything. What staging is actually running right now is the following.

settings of hahaf-bahap:
quenix:
  log_level: debug
  metrics_host: metrics.quenix.qorvelsys.internal
  pool_size: 8